Community & Business Partners to deliver new Peer Networks initiative

Who is it for?

Owners, directors, senior leaders of Lancashire SME businesses 

What will you gain?

Weekly peer group sessions over Zoom over a 9-week period, just in time to finish the year and plan your 2022 strategy One-to-one support each month Additional support after the peer group sessions have finished Access to a group communication platform specific to your cohort to create your own business community, consult with specialists, share relevant information and engage with other businesses on your cohort.

What’s the criteria to join?

Available to any small or medium sized business that has:

Operated for at least one year At least five employees Turnover of at least £100,000 An aspiration to improve 

How many places are there?

11 places on each cohort – so don’t delay.  Places are strictly allocated on a first come, first allocated basis. 

Why is this support available?

Fully funded by the UK Government with the specific aim of addressing key issues affecting Lancashire SMEs, such as sales, marketing, growth strategy, resilience, leadership Covid19, Brexit, to name just a few.

BOOST is Lancashire’s Business Growth Hub. It is led by the Lancashire LEP (Local Enterprise Partnership) and Lancashire County Council and supported by funding from the European Regional Development Fund (ERDF).Peer Networks is funded by the Department for Business, Energy, and Industrial Strategy (BEIS) in response to a commitment made in the 2019 Business Productivity Review.
